1. Copyright compliance
The availability of character-themed downloadable art necessitates strict adherence to copyright compliance. Copyright law protects the intellectual property of the copyright holder, typically the animation studio or creator of the character. Consequently, the distribution and reproduction of copyrighted images without explicit permission constitute a violation of this law. For example, posting character-themed line art available for free download on a personal website without verifying the origin or licensing terms could lead to copyright infringement claims. The proliferation of easily accessible images online necessitates diligent verification of usage rights.
The cause-and-effect relationship between copyright infringement and character-themed art is direct: unauthorized use leads to potential legal action. Legal action can include cease-and-desist letters, financial penalties, and reputational damage. Furthermore, the perceived ease of access to downloadable content should not be misinterpreted as tacit permission for unrestricted use. Reputable sources of character-themed artwork often offer licensed versions for educational or personal use, contingent upon specific terms and conditions. It is imperative to scrutinize these terms before downloading or distributing any copyrighted material.
In summary, copyright compliance is a critical component of accessing and utilizing character-themed downloadable art. The potential legal ramifications of infringement underscore the importance of verifying usage rights and obtaining appropriate licenses. Awareness of copyright law, coupled with responsible online behavior, ensures the legal and ethical use of these popular resources.

Question 1: Are all instances of character-themed downloadable art free to use?
No. Copyright law protects the intellectual property rights of the character’s creators. Unauthorized reproduction or distribution of copyrighted images can result in legal consequences. Freely available resources should be vetted for adherence to copyright regulations.
Question 2: Where can legally obtained character-themed downloadable art be found?
Official websites associated with the animated franchise, licensed vendors, and educational resource platforms often provide legally obtained character-themed downloadable art. These sources may offer images under specific licensing agreements outlining permitted usage.
Question 3: What constitutes copyright infringement in the context of character-themed downloadable art?
Copyright infringement includes, but is not limited to, reproducing, distributing, or publicly displaying copyrighted images without obtaining proper authorization. Scanning and distributing images from physical coloring books, or modifying copyrighted artwork and claiming it as original, also constitutes infringement.
Question 4: Can character-themed downloadable art be used for educational purposes?
Educational use may be permissible under fair use provisions of copyright law, depending on the specific circumstances. Factors considered include the purpose and character of the use, the nature of the copyrighted work, the amount and substantiality of the portion used, and the effect of the use upon the potential market for or value of the copyrighted work. Consulting legal counsel is recommended for clarification.
Question 5: What steps can be taken to ensure compliance with copyright laws when using character-themed downloadable art?
Verify the source and licensing terms associated with the artwork. Seek permission from the copyright holder if the intended use extends beyond the parameters of fair use. Utilize legally obtained resources from reputable vendors. Document the source and usage rights of all downloaded material.
Question 6: Is it permissible to modify character-themed downloadable art for personal use?
Modification for personal use may be permissible, provided that the modified artwork is not distributed or used for commercial purposes. However, it is important to be mindful of “moral rights,” which may protect the integrity of the original artwork even for non-commercial uses.

Tips for Safely Accessing Printable Coloring Pages Elsa
The following guidelines offer strategies for locating and utilizing character-themed digital art while mitigating legal and ethical risks.
Tip 1: Prioritize Official Sources: Begin searches on official websites related to the animated franchise. These platforms often offer complimentary or licensed downloadable content, ensuring copyright compliance. For example, the studio’s official webpage may provide a selection of printable activity sheets featuring the character.
Tip 2: Scrutinize Licensing Terms: Carefully review the licensing agreements associated with any downloadable artwork. Understanding permitted usage is crucial. A license may restrict commercial use or modification, even if the artwork is initially offered at no cost. Pay attention to attribution requirements, if any.
Tip 3: Verify Source Credibility: Exercise caution when accessing resources from third-party websites. Independently owned fan sites or blogs may not always adhere to copyright regulations. Seek out established educational platforms or reputable online retailers for reliable sources.
Tip 4: Utilize Reverse Image Search: Before downloading artwork from an unfamiliar source, employ reverse image search engines. This helps determine the origin of the image and identify potential copyright holders. If the search reveals the image is widely distributed without attribution, proceed with caution.
Tip 5: Consider Paid Options: Explore paid options for character-themed digital art. Purchasing downloadable files from licensed vendors guarantees legal access and often provides higher-resolution images and a wider selection. This investment minimizes the risk of copyright infringement.
Tip 6: Educate on Copyright: Promote awareness of copyright principles within educational settings. Emphasizing the importance of respecting intellectual property rights fosters responsible online behavior and reduces the likelihood of unintentional infringement.
Tip 7: Document Downloads and Licenses: Maintain a record of the source and licensing terms for all downloaded artwork. This documentation can prove invaluable in the event of a copyright inquiry or dispute. Create a simple spreadsheet or digital file to track this information.
